Harmonic  Content:  47H
Cntrl#
Parameter
Data Range
71
Harmonic Content
0 to 127 (0:-64 64:+0 127:+63)
Default: 40H
Applies adjustment to the resonance value set by the voice. This parameter specifies relative
change, with value 64 producing zero adjustment. As values get higher the sound becomes
increasingly eccentric. Note that for some voices the effective parameter range is narrower
than the legal parameter range.
Release  Time:  48H
Cntrl#
Parameter
Data Range
72
Release Time
0 to 127 (0:-64 64:+0 127:+63)
Default: 40H
Applies adjustment to the envelope release time set by the voice. This parameter specifies
relative change, with value 64 producing zero adjustment. For some voices the effective pa-
rameter range is narrower than the legal parameter range.
Attack  Time:  49H
Cntrl#
Parameter
Data Range
73
Attack Time
0 to 127 (0:-64 64:+0 127:+63)
Default: 40H
Applies adjustment to the envelope attack time set by the voice. This parameter specifies rela-
tive change, with value 64 producing zero adjustment. For some voices the effective param-
eter range is narrower than the legal parameter range.
Brightness:  4AH
Cntrl#
Parameter
Data Range
74
Brightness
0 to 127 (0:-64 64:+0 127:+63)
Default: 40H
Applies adjustment to the filter cutoff frequency set by the voice. This parameter specifies
relative change, with value 64 producing zero adjustment. For some voices the effective pa-
rameter range is narrower than the legal parameter range.
Portamento  Control:  54H
Cntrl#
Parameter
Data Range
84
Portamento Control
0 to 127
Portamento time is always 0.
